Austin Applebee managed to swim to shore and alert authorities that his family had been swept out to sea. - ABC/APA 13-year-old boy who was swept out to sea with his mother and two siblings saved his family by swimming four kilometers (2.5 miles) to shore for help “in rough conditions,” police in Australia said. The boy, Austin Appelbee, told CNN affiliate 9News that thinking of his family drove him on. Not today, not today, not today,’” he said. I did breaststroke, I did freestyle, I did survival backstroke,” Austin told the outlet.
